The Alabama State Department of Education is implementing a new benchmark assessment — the Alabama Comprehensive Assessment Program (ACAP) Summative Assessment — for students in grades 2-8. The testing window for the ACAP Summative is March 15 - April 30, 2021.
The ACAP Summative is a fixed-form, online assessment that is aligned to the Alabama Course of Study Standards.
The content areas tested are English language arts and math for grades 2-8 and science for grades 4, 6, and 8.
The assessment is timed.
